Don't worry about 'liberal media'

With the recent Fence Post letters from our right friends, Mr. Palash, Mr. Toye and Mr. Kocan, we can all now expect since we elected Barack Obama, the worst is to come.

Mr. Palash would have us believe that words from those Mr. Obama has known over the years are a forecaster of gloom and doom in his decision making. Mr. Toye would have us believe that words from Mrs. Obama, which have been twisted by anyone who listens to Fox News, are another forecaster of gloom and doom for Mr. Obama and the rest us citizens. While I will give Mr. Toye his due on our governor, I believe he missed the way Mr. Obama kept himself from Blagojevich, knowing how toxic he was.

Now we have Mr. Kocan going off on Arne Duncan and his gripe is with trying to teach African-Americans what their heritage is? And ACORN, which has done nothing but try to educate on our electoral process? Yes, the big city has problems with trying to educate kids. But what city doesn't?

Have these three not read some of the articles printed in this very newspaper? Have they possibly not taken the time to read the bad news here? We are supposed to be worried about words? The so-called liberal media? Arne Duncan and James Meeks? Let me clue you in. Last month 700,000 jobs were lost in this country. Our financial markets have tumbled like a rock. Some people have lost their life savings. We are in two wars without end and hundreds and thousands are dying. We now have seen our U.S. deficit grow from $5 trillion before Bush to more than $11 trillion. And you, sirs, want to worry about words and the liberal media? That certainly is something to fear.
